Musgrave is one of Europes most successful family-owned businesses with a 140-year heritage in food and brand innovation, supporting communities across the island of Ireland and Spain. Every day we feed one in three people in Ireland through our brands which include SuperValu, Centra, Frank and Honest and Musgrave Market Place. Job Summary: We are seeking a highly organized and proactive Transport Planner to join our dynamic team. The Transport Planner will be responsible for the effective planning and coordination of transport operations within our supply chain network. This role requires str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ment. Key Responsibilities: Develop and optimize transport plans to ensure timely and cost-effective delivery of goods. Coordinate with suppliers, warehouses, and retail outlets to streamline transport operations. Monitor and track the progress of shipments, ensuring compliance with delivery schedules. Analyze transport data to identify inefficiencies and implement improvement strategies. Maintain accurate records of transport activities and prepare regular reports. Liaise with transport providers to negotiate rates and service agreements. Ensure compliance with all relevant regulations and company policies. Respond to and resolve any transport-related issues or delays. Collaborate with the logistics team to forecast transport needs and plan accordingly. Implement and utilize transport management software to enhance operational efficiency. Qualifications: Bachelors deg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, or a related field. 5+ years of experience in transport planning or logistics within a retail supply chain environment.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Proficiency in transport management software (e.g., SAP TM, Oracle Transportation Management).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Ability to work under pressure and meet tight deadlines. Strong organizational skills and attention to detail. Knowledge of Irish transport regulations and industry best practices. Preferred Qualifications: Experience in the retail sector. Certification in logistics or supply chain management (e.g., APICS, CILT). Work Environment: Office-based with occasional visits to warehouses and distribution centers. Musgrave is an equal opportunities employer. We encourage applications from diverse candidates.
